u/Astralglamour Apr 01 '26 edited Apr 01 '26

There was a Dem majority in Senate (there was a supermajority in for slightly over two months) and in House during Obama admin and a slim majority during Biden, but both were hampered by Senate faux Dems who voted Republican. The last time Dems had a supermajority in both chambers was the Johnson Presidency. Some of the legislation passed during the 89th Congress was: the creation of Medicare) and Medicaid, the Voting Rights Act, the Higher Education Act, the Immigration and Nationality Act of 1965, the Elementary and Secondary Education Act, and the Freedom of Information Act).
